Анклав үүсгэх үйл явцад DB хуудасны гүйцэтгэх үүрэг нь анклавын санах ойн аюулгүй байдал, бүрэн бүтэн байдлыг хангахад чухал үүрэгтэй. Компьютерийн системийн аюулгүй байдлын салбарт аюулгүй анклавууд нь эмзэг тооцоололд найдвартай гүйцэтгэх орчинг бүрдүүлж, болзошгүй халдлага, зөвшөөрөлгүй хандалтаас хамгаалах зорилготой юм. Хуудасны DB буюу хуудасны мэдээллийн сан нь анклав доторх санах ойн зохион байгуулалт, хандалтын хяналтыг удирдахад чухал үүрэг гүйцэтгэдэг бөгөөд ингэснээр түүний аюулгүй ажиллагаанд хувь нэмэр оруулдаг.
Хуудасны DB-ийн үүргийг ойлгохын тулд эхлээд анклав дахь санах ойн удирдлагын тухай ойлголтыг ойлгох нь чухал юм. Анклавууд нь ихэвчлэн системийн бусад санах ойноос тусгаарлагдсан өөрийн хувийн санах ойн орон зайтай байдаг. Энэхүү тусгаарлалт нь анклавын нууц мэдээлэл, тооцооллыг гадны аюулаас хамгаалдаг. Хуудасны DB нь анклавын санах ойн орон зайд санах ойн хуудсуудын хуваарилалт, хуваарилалтыг удирдах үүрэгтэй.
Хуудасны DB-ийн гол функцүүдийн нэг нь анклав доторх виртуал санах ойн хаягууд болон харгалзах өгөгдөл хадгалагдаж буй физик санах ойн хаягуудын хоорондох зураглалыг хадгалах явдал юм. Энэхүү зураглал нь процессорыг виртуал хаягуудыг физик хаяг болгон хөрвүүлэх, санах ойн зохих байршилд хандах боломжийг олгодог тул анклав кодыг зөв гүйцэтгэхэд зайлшгүй шаардлагатай. Хуудасны DB нь хуваарилагдсан санах ойн хуудсууд, тэдгээрийн зөвшөөрөл, хаягийн орчуулгад шаардагдах зураглалын мэдээллийг бүртгэдэг.
Нэмж дурдахад DB хуудас нь анклав доторх хандалтын хяналтын бодлогыг хэрэгжүүлдэг. Энэ нь санах ойн хуудас бүртэй холбоотой зөвшөөрлийн талаарх мэдээллийг хадгалж, тухайн хуудсыг унших, бичих эсвэл гүйцэтгэх боломжтой эсэхийг зааж өгдөг. Санах ойн хандалтын энэхүү нарийн хяналт нь анклав дотор зөвхөн зөвшөөрөгдсөн код болон өгөгдөлд хандах боломжийг баталгаажуулж, буфер хэт ихсэх, зөвшөөрөлгүй өгөгдөл алдагдах зэрэг болзошгүй халдлагаас сэргийлдэг.
Цаашилбал, DB хуудас нь анклавын санах ойн бүрэн бүтэн байдлыг хамгаалах үүрэг гүйцэтгэдэг. Энэ нь санах ойн хуудас бүрийн хүлээгдэж буй агуулгын бүртгэлийг хөтөлж, анклавд аливаа зөвшөөрөлгүй өөрчлөлт, хөндлөнгийн оролдлогыг илрүүлэх боломжийг олгодог. Хуудасны бодит агуулгыг DB хуудсанд хадгалагдсан хүлээгдэж буй утгуудтай харьцуулснаар анклав нь бүрэн бүтэн байдлын болзошгүй зөрчлийг тодорхойлж, хариу арга хэмжээ авах боломжтой бөгөөд ингэснээр түүний тооцооллын нууцлал, үнэн зөв байдлыг хадгалах болно.
ХБ хуудасны үүргийг харуулахын тулд жишээг авч үзье. Анклав нь санах ойд хадгалагдсан нууц түлхүүрийг ашиглахыг шаарддаг криптографийн алгоритмыг гүйцэтгэж байна гэж бодъё. Хуудасны DB нь түлхүүрийг агуулсан санах ойн хуудсууд нь зөвхөн анклав дахь зөвшөөрөгдсөн кодоор хандах боломжтой гэдгийг баталгаажуулдаг. Энэ нь мөн эдгээр хуудсуудын бүрэн бүтэн байдлыг шалгаж, халдагчид өөрчлөөгүй эсэхийг баталгаажуулдаг. Хуудасны DB-д тулгуурласнаар анклав нь эмзэг түлхүүрийг боломжит өрсөлдөгчид үзүүлэхгүйгээр криптографийн үйлдлүүдийг найдвартай гүйцэтгэж чадна.
Хуудасны DB нь анклав үүсгэх процессын чухал бүрэлдэхүүн хэсэг юм. Энэ нь санах ойн зохион байгуулалтыг удирдаж, хандалтын хяналтын бодлогыг хэрэгжүүлж, анклавын санах ойн бүрэн бүтэн байдлыг хамгаалдаг. Хуудасны DB нь найдвартай, тусгаарлагдсан гүйцэтгэлийн орчинг хангаснаар анклав дахь эмзэг тооцооллын ерөнхий аюулгүй байдал, нууцлалыг хадгалахад хувь нэмэр оруулдаг.
Сүүлийн үеийн бусад асуулт, хариулт EITC/IS/CSSF компьютерийн системийн аюулгүй байдлын үндэс:
- Баталгаажуулалтын явцад үйлчлүүлэгч яагаад мониторт итгэх ёстой вэ?
- Эвдэрсэн үйлдлийн системтэй тэмцэх нэг анклавын зорилго аюулгүй байдлыг хангасаар байна уу?
- Худалдагч үйлдвэрлэгчдийн зарж буй машинууд аюулгүй байдлын аюулыг илүү өндөр түвшинд хүргэж болох уу?
- Дохионы мессежийн системээр харуулсан шиг анклавуудыг ашиглах боломжит тохиолдол юу вэ?
- Аюулгүй бүсийг бий болгоход ямар алхамууд багтдаг вэ, хуудасны GB машин нь дэлгэцийг хэрхэн хамгаалдаг вэ?
- Монитор нь аюулгүй анклавуудыг хэрэгжүүлэхэд цөмөөр төөрөгдөлд оруулахгүй байхыг хэрхэн баталгаажуулдаг вэ?
- Аюулгүй бүсүүдийг хэрэгжүүлэхэд Чаморро бүс нутаг ямар үүрэг гүйцэтгэдэг вэ?
- Аюулгүй бүс нутагт гэрчилгээжүүлэх зорилго юу вэ, үйлчлүүлэгч болон анклав хоорондын итгэлцлийг хэрхэн бий болгодог вэ?
- Ачаалах явцад монитор нь анклавын аюулгүй байдал, бүрэн бүтэн байдлыг хэрхэн хангадаг вэ?
- Аюулгүй анклавуудыг хэрэгжүүлэхэд ARM TrustZone зэрэг техник хангамжийн дэмжлэг ямар үүрэг гүйцэтгэдэг вэ?
Бусад асуулт, хариултыг EITC/IS/CSSF Компьютерийн системийн аюулгүй байдлын үндэс хэсгээс үзнэ үү